Cleaning soybean sprouts by andrastesflamingass in KoreanFood

[–]pittbrewing 7 points8 points  (0 children)

I used to meticulously clean and sort sprouts as well. At this point, I make sure I buy fresh looking bags, rinse and drain in a colander, and cook. If you are getting fresh sprouts, an off looking one sticks out and is easy to pluck. Some are ugly though, but that doesn’t mean they aren’t edible

What’s the secret behind good coffee at home? by Gullible_Cabinet_153 in foodhacks

[–]pittbrewing 0 points1 point  (0 children)

grind the beans fresh and make sure the ratio to water is appropriate. different brewing techniques/machines change the taste as well, but I wouldn’t run out and buy a french press or aero press necessarily because someone commented it here. try grinding your own beams first, and then try a new brewing method if the coffee still isn’t perfect
